The Oilers lines and especially their right side is a complete gong show. Through training camp RW depth was seen as Eberle, Puljujarvi, Versteeg, Yakupov and Drake Caggiula. Last three probably debatable order however.

Yakupov was seen as expendable so moved, Caggiula has been moved to center, and Leon Draisaitl is now playing his off wing on the right side, a position I've never seen him in. Saying Puljujarvi has looked okay in camp is a positive stretch but he has a spot because high pick and Oilers.

Versteeg moved to Calgary better and move stable option.

Oilers right wing is a symptom of optimistic training camp depth. Could get real ugly real fast beyond Eberle there.
